亚洲激情专区-91九色丨porny丨老师-久久久久久久女国产乱让韩-国产精品午夜小视频观看

溫馨提示×

Java升序排序有哪些簡單技巧

小樊
84
2024-06-27 21:28:25
欄目: 編程語言

在Java中,可以使用以下幾種簡單技巧來對數組、集合或對象列表進行升序排序:

  1. 使用Arrays.sort()方法對數組進行排序:
int[] array = {5, 2, 9, 1, 7};
Arrays.sort(array);
System.out.println(Arrays.toString(array)); // 輸出:[1, 2, 5, 7, 9]
  1. 使用Collections.sort()方法對集合進行排序:
List<Integer> list = new ArrayList<>(Arrays.asList(5, 2, 9, 1, 7));
Collections.sort(list);
System.out.println(list); // 輸出:[1, 2, 5, 7, 9]
  1. 使用Comparator接口對對象列表進行排序:
List<Person> personList = new ArrayList<>();
personList.add(new Person("Alice", 25));
personList.add(new Person("Bob", 30));
personList.add(new Person("Charlie", 20));

Collections.sort(personList, Comparator.comparing(Person::getAge)); // 按年齡升序排序

for (Person person : personList) {
    System.out.println(person.getName() + " " + person.getAge());
}

這些是在Java中進行升序排序的簡單技巧。可以根據具體需求選擇合適的方法來排序不同類型的數據。

0
安丘市| 东乌| 梅河口市| 当雄县| 张家港市| 滁州市| 天等县| 互助| 彰化市| 格尔木市| 专栏| 屯门区| 祁门县| 金昌市| 阿图什市| 平顺县| 咸阳市| 夏邑县| 化德县| 枣阳市| 普兰县| 柞水县| 卓尼县| 甘谷县| 峨眉山市| 玛纳斯县| 邯郸市| 甘德县| 四川省| 江门市| 安溪县| 团风县| 泉州市| 吴忠市| 通海县| 鱼台县| 孟州市| 绥化市| 会宁县| 珠海市| 土默特右旗|